Story
Sunshine is a 5-year-old Australian Labradoodle (73% poodle, 17% cocker spaniel, 10% lab) looking for a country home. We’ve had him since he was 8 weeks old from a reputable breeder. After a rare infection as a puppy delayed his socialization, Sunshine has had extensive positive training, behavioral vet care, and enrichment (incl. advanced obedience and scent work—he can even detect migraines). Sunshine is affectionate, cuddly, and loyal—he loves to sleep in bed with you and rest his head in your lap. However, he’s highly reactive to sudden sounds, movement, wheels (bikes/scooters/cars), dogs on leash, people, and has a strong prey drive. He’s sensitive to the mood of his handler and is anxious in busy, urban settings—he’s happiest in quiet, rural environments. Not suitable for homes with kids under 5. Sunshine would make a devoted companion and excellent alert dog for someone with a calm country lifestyle. This is an extremely hard decision for our family, as we love him dearly.

Story
Hello, I’m Hawthorn!I’m a sweet boy, even though life’s been a bit rocky and trust doesn’t come easy for me. I arrived at GHS very scared, nervous, and quick to panic, but my friends here at GHS have helped me learn I don’t need to be afraid of humans anymore—I’m starting to show my social side by asking for pets and even starting to jump up to say hello to people I like! I’m particularly nervous around men and feel safest around one person at a time; I’m looking for a family who is gentle, understanding, and patient so I can continue to build my confidence and feel safe for life.MY IDEAL HOME INVOLVES…CHILDREN: No, I am looking for an adult-only home due to my timid nature.OTHER DOGS: Potentially, with a well-socialized, easy-going dog.CATS: Yes, with a cat confident around big dogs.FIRST-TIME DOG OWNERS: No, I would do best in a home that has experience with large and timid dogs. FENCED-IN YARD: Required, given I can get quite nervous on leash walks.HOUSING ENVIRONMENT: Any with a fenced yard.SOMEONE HOME MOST OF THE DAY: Not necessarily.SOME OTHER THINGS TO KNOW ABOUT ME…ACTIVITY LEVEL: Medium.HOUSE-TRAINED: Yes.MEDICATIONS: Yes, I take daily medication orally to help with my stress.
